It's perfectly normal to feel nervous, doubtful, and anxious. Just like not being able to accurately describe your problem. The therapist is here to help you. They chose their job to help people like you.

Choose a quiet, safe place with a stable internet connection. Have something to drink and take a few minutes beforehand to think about the topics you want to discuss.

Your therapist is here to support you — share your thoughts and feelings freely. You don’t need to have all the answers right away; therapy helps you explore them.

A session lasts around 50 minutes, giving you space to express yourself fully. Afterward, allow yourself a few minutes to process thoughts and feelings — it’s a normal part of the journey.
